U.S. v. RAYTOWN LAWNMOWER CO.

No. 90-0965-CV-W-3.

763 F.Supp. 411 (1991)

UNITED STATES of America, Plaintiff, v. RAYTOWN LAWNMOWER CO., et al., Defendants.

United States District Court, W.D. Missouri, W.D.

May 2, 1991.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Jean Paul Bradshaw, II, U.S. Attorney's Office, Kansas City, Mo., Kimberly Forseth, U.S. Dept. of Justice, Office of Special Litigation, Carolyn Jones, U.S. Dept. of Justice, Office of Special Litigation, Tax Div., Washington, D.C., for plaintiff.

Edward J. Essay, Jr., Kansas City, Mo., for defendants.


ORDER GRANTING IN PART AND DENYING IN PART MOTION TO DISMISS

ELMO B. HUNTER, Senior District Judge.

The United States brought this suit seeking to reduce to judgment tax assessments against defendants Raytown Lawnmower Co., Greenlawn Fertilizer, Inc., and Louis E.
